Frequently Asked Questions
Kitchen remodels range widely: $15,000-$30,000 for minor updates, $30,000-$75,000 for mid-range remodels, and $75,000-$150,000+ for high-end renovations. Cabinets, countertops, and labor are typically the biggest expenses.
A minor kitchen update takes 2-4 weeks, a mid-range remodel 6-10 weeks, and major renovations 3-6 months. Factors include scope of work, custom orders, permits, and contractor availability.
Best ROI improvements include: cabinet refacing or painting, new countertops, updated appliances, modern lighting, and fresh paint. Minor kitchen remodels average 72-81% ROI while major remodels return 54-57%.
Reface if cabinets are structurally sound and you like the layout - saves 30-50% vs. replacement. Replace if cabinets are damaged, you want a new layout, or current cabinets are low-quality.
Permits are typically required for electrical, plumbing, and structural changes - not for cosmetic updates. Moving a sink or adding circuits requires permits. Your contractor should handle the permit process.
Popular options: granite ($50-$200/sq ft) is durable and classic; quartz ($50-$150/sq ft) is low-maintenance; butcher block ($40-$100/sq ft) is warm and repairable; laminate ($10-$40/sq ft) is budget-friendly.
